Water Extraction Service: Understanding the Process
Water extraction is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. It involves removing the water from your property, either by pumping it out or using specialized equipment to extract it. Our team uses a combination of techniques to get the job done, including:
Emergency Water Extraction
Immediate Action: In cases of emergency water extraction, we’ll arrive qu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. This may involve pumping water out of the affected area or using specialized equipment to extract it.
Structural Drying Process
Professional Drying: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ry the affected area. This may involve using industrial fans, dehumidifiers, and other equipment to speed up the drying process.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ring
Accurate Detection: Our team uses advanced moisture detection equipment to identify any hidden water damage or moisture in the affected area. This ensures that we catch any potential issues before they become major problems.
Sewage Cleanup
Safe and Efficient: If sewage has contaminated your property, our team will take the necessary steps to safely and efficiently clean it up. This may involve using spec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to remove any bacteria or other contaminants.

Water Extraction Service: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ained areas of water dam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can be a serious safety hazard and needs professional extraction.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can lead to mold growth and needs professional attention. |
While DIY may be an option for small areas of water damage, it’s essential to call a professional for more extensive or complex water extraction jobs. Our team has the training, equipment, and expertise to get the job done right and prevent further damage.
Water Extraction Service Cost in the 76209 Area
The cost of water extraction in the 76209 area will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Severity and size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, time required |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$500 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, time required |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and will work with you to provide a customized solution that fits your budget and needs.

Is Mold Risk High After Flooding?
Mold Risk: Yes, mold growth can occur quickly after flooding, especially in damp or humid environments. Our team will work with you to identify and remove any potential mold risks.
What Are the Signs of Hidden Water Damage?
Hidden Signs: Hidden water damage can be difficult to identify, but common signs include warping or buckling flooring, water stains, or a musty odor.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ect any hidden water damage.
